Catching the Last Ride, Last Bus Options from Bangkok to Pattaya

Suppakorn Thongpoon

Pattaya beckons with its beaches and nightlife, but what if your Bangkok adventure runs a bit late and you miss the final train? Fear not, party people (or weary travelers)! Buses run frequently between Bangkok and Pattaya, and while there isn’t a single "last bus," several departures cater to late-night travelers.

Here’s what you need to know:

  • Last Call: While schedules can vary slightly depending on the operator, you can generally expect the latest departures to be around 9-10 pm from Bangkok’s Eastern Bus Terminal (Ekkamai).
  • Booking in Advance: While possible to grab a ticket on arrival, especially for later buses, securing your seat beforehand might be wise. Several online platforms like BusOnlineTicket or travel aggregators like 12Go offer booking options for your convenience.
  • Alternatives: If you miss the absolute latest bus, consider alternative travel options. While pricier, ride-sharing services like Grab or taxis can get you to Pattaya through the night.

Pro Tip: Be sure to factor in travel time from your location in Bangkok to the Eastern Bus Terminal (Ekkamai) when determining if you’ll make the last bus.
